IF YOU ARE HOSTING A NEW YORK EVENING OR CHRISTMAS GATHERING, IT IS ESSENTIAL TO FOLLOW STRICT SECURITY PRECAUTIONS.

If you have visitors here, make sure people take action to make Christmas and New York better for everyone. The next steps are:

• Limit the number of members who come.

• Disinfect your entire home before and after the party

• If you house him indoors, be sure to keep the windows and door open for proper air circulation.

• Restrict people in food preparation areas.

• Ask your guests to bring their own food

• If you share food, use disposable utensils, such as plastic or paper cups and plates.

To improve air circulation, the US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) recommends opening doors and windows. Other precautions are disinfecting your home, wearing multi-layered masks inside, washing your hands regularly, using garbage bags, not touching each other, serving food on disposable plates and cups.
